STAFF DANCE

Labour Department The Pharmacy Hall was the scene recently of the annual dance of the Labour Department, when’' a large number of people thoroughly enjoyed the excellent musical items and novelties that added to the enjoyment of the occasion. The hall was decorated in attractive fashion and a popular orchestra was heard in dance melodies both modern and old-time.
